A rotating ferromagnetic sphere as a source of long-wavelength electromagnetic radiation

Abstract

A ferromagnetic sphere rotating with constant angular velocity ω1 is considered when the directions of magnetization vector M applied external magnetic field H and rotation frequency ω1 do not coincide. The intensity of electromagnetic waves radiated by this sphere is found. It is shown that the radiation is strongly anisotropic and nonstationary.
